What are Futures Contracts? A Quick Recap
Before we tackle inverse futures, let's briefly revisit standard futures contracts. A futures contract is an agreement to buy or sell an asset at a predetermined price on a specified future date. In the crypto space, these contracts allow traders to speculate on the future price of cryptocurrencies without actually owning the underlying asset.
- **Long Position:** A trader goes long when they believe the price of the asset will *increase*. They agree to *buy* the asset at the future date. If the price rises, they profit from the difference.
- **Short Position:** A trader goes short when they believe the price of the asset will *decrease*. They agree to *sell* the asset at the future date. If the price falls, they profit from the difference.
The profit or loss is calculated based on the difference between the entry price and the price at the contract's expiration (or when the position is closed). Leverage is a key feature of futures trading, allowing traders to control a larger position with a smaller amount of capital. This amplifies both potential profits *and* potential losses.
